    I dont think the Variant pipe clamp supports will work because I'm not pulling the pipes apart, I'm blowing holes thru the coupler sidewalls.
    The greddy one has a quarter size hole blasted out of it and the carbon fiber one has a 2" long tear.
    This is going to sound really ghetto, but it worked for me. For some reason one of my ic couplers would always burst so one day my dad came home from work and handed me one of these couplers. obviously the one in the pic is not rated for high temp, but you get the idea. The metal 'sleeve' will prevent the coupler from expanding and popping like a balloon. If your problem is simply that the coupler keeps 'popping' than you might want to try using one of your heavy duty CF 7 ply couplers/Forge clamps wrapped with one of these metal sleeves to prevent the CF coupler from expanding/popping under boost.



    edit: the cheep black plumbing coupler in the above pic slides right out. simply remove it then replace it with one of your heavy duty CF couplers/forge clamps.

    the total cost is about $3 and worst case scenario you blow another coupler. its worth a shot if you ask me.
